St Nicholas Church Peper Harow
Elstead Road, Peper Harow, Godalming, Surrey, GU8 6BQ
Grade II listed church dating back to the fifteenth century, remodelled in the 1840s by architect A W N Pugin, probably best known for his work on the Houses of Parliament, with further work in the 1870s by Thomas Jackson who was knighted for his saving of Winchester Cathedral from collapse by the use of a diver to secure the foundations and the church was restored following a disastrous fire in 2007.
